Avalara is looking for a Senior User Researcher to join the UX team remotely from India. In this role, you will play a key part in driving research efforts for global products, focusing primarily on the U.S. and European markets. Collaborating closely with product managers, UX designers, and engineers, your work will involve uncovering user needs, behaviors, and motivations to shape product experiences and drive business impact. As a Senior User Researcher, your responsibilities will include leading research projects from planning to execution, analyzing data, and delivering actionable insights. You will utilize various qualitative and quantitative research methods to create user-centered solutions in collaboration with cross-functional teams. Key Responsibilities: - Lead end-to-end research projects, from scoping and planning to analysis and delivery of insights. - Partner with product teams to identify research needs and ensure a user-centered approach. - Conduct usability studies, interviews, surveys, ethnographic studies, and heuristic evaluations. - Perform research with U.S. and European-based users to understand market-specific needs. - Analyze qualitative and quantitative data to communicate research findings effectively. - Advocate for the user and ensure research insights influence decision-making. - Document findings in user personas, journey maps, reports, and presentations. - Stay updated on industry trends and recommend new research methods for improvement. Qualifications: - 8+ years of user research experience for digital products, preferably in global contexts. - Expertise in qualitative and quantitative research methodologies. - Experience working with U.S. and/or European markets is desirable. - Strong communication and collaboration skills. - Familiarity with UX design principles and product development processes. -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and adapt research approaches. - Bachelor's or Master's degree in Human-Computer Interaction, Psychology, Anthropology, Sociology, or related field. Position: UI / UX Designer - Cancard Inc Location: New Delhi Role Type: Full Time Cancard Inc and Advaa Health are seeking an experienced, engaged, and hands-on UI UX Designer. This role will be pivotal in driving development, launch, and successfully commercializing an innovative portfolio of IOT / AI based digital healthcare products for global markets. Cancard Inc has been a multi-technology company based in Markham (Toronto) since 1989. Both Cancard and its sister company, Advaa Health, are at the forefront of transforming primary healthcare through technological innovation. Our mission is to empower primary care physicians with state-of-the-art digital tools and solutions that streamline their practices and significantly reduce administrative burdens and operational costs. Amidst increasing paperwork and complex administrative tasks faced by healthcare professionals, we serve as a key partner, enabling physicians to focus on patient care. Our healthcare product portfolio leverages cutting-edge technologies in data analytics, artificial intelligence, and cloud computing to offer seamless, intuitive, and cost-effective solutions. By integrating our systems, primary care practices can enhance patient engagement, optimize appointment scheduling, automate billing and coding processes, and access comprehensive patient health records in real-time. These advancements not only improve the quality of care provided but also contribute to a significant reduction in overhead costs. KEY RESPONSIBILITIES: User Research & Insights: Conduct user interviews, surveys, and contextual inquiries with patients, clinicians, and administrators to understand user needs, behaviors, and pain points. Analyze and synthesize research findings into personas, journey maps, and empathy maps to guide design decisions. UX Design & Strategy: Translate business requirements and user insights into thoughtful user flows, wireframes, and interaction models. Design intuitive workflows that simplify complex healthcare tasks such as appointment scheduling, medication tracking, patient monitoring, and electronic health record access. UI Design & Visual Communication: Create polished, high-fidelity mockups and interactive prototypes using Figma, Sketch, Adobe XD, or similar tools. Develop consistent, clean, and modern UI components that align with branding and usability standards. Ensure design systems are scalable and reusable across web and mobile platforms. Accessibility & Compliance: Design with accessibility in mind, ensuring compliance with WCAG 2.1 guidelines. Collaborate with legal and product teams to ensure designs meet healthcare industry regulations like HIPAA. Collaboration & Communication: Work closely with cross-functional teams including product managers, developers, QA, and data analysts. Participate in agile ceremonies such as sprint planning, design reviews, and retrospectives to ensure design alignment throughout the development lifecycle. Prototyping & Testing: Build interactive prototypes to simulate user experiences and test flows before development. Conduct usability testing sessions and A/B testing to validate design assumptions and continuously iterate on designs. Design Handoff & Support: Deliver annotated design specifications and collaborate with developers during implementation to ensure high-quality outcomes. Perform design QA to validate layouts, responsiveness, and interactive behavior post-development. Continuous Improvement: Monitor user engagement and feedback to identify areas for improvement in the user experience. Stay current with industry trends, healthcare technology advancements, and design best practices.
